Learn to "Plarn"
Plarn is plastic upcycled yarn made from plastic shopping bags. Members of Wesley's Plarning Team use this plarn to create lightweight waterproof sleeping mats for individuals in our community who may sleep outdoors and be exposed to the elements. From the Church Library:
New and timely!
In Rough Sleepers, author Tracy Kidder tells the story of Dr. Jim O’Connell’s work with the homeless community in Boston. Rather than seeing them as a social problem to be solved or eliminated, he sought to see patients as individuals with individual needs. In doing so, he has brought them medical care, food, clothing, and a network of friends and support. Eye-opening and inspiring.
